We have been to Carvoeiro half a dozen times now and even married there back in 2015. My wife, children and myself all love it there. We have stayed at a few villas over the years and this one is right up there toward the top of the pile. The views from the roof are beautiful. There are no shortage of places to sit and chill. The courtyard is perfect for eating during the evening time once the sun has passed over and the roof is just amazing to sit with a few drinks as the sun goes down.
We were really grateful for the welcome pack of wine, beer, water, ham, cheese, bread etc. After a long day of travelling, its nice to have 'something' to drink upon arrival before doing the big shop.
The pool has an abundance of sun loungers with two sizeable parasols that actually do a great job of shading a large area for time out of the sun. Great for the kids when the sun is blazing down and they need a bit of time out.
Loads of towels provided both for the loungers/beach as well as for use in the villa. This was a massive bonus because previously we have used a lot of our weight limit taking beach towels in the cases.
The cleaner was lovely. She came twice during our stay and was super polite, and Nelson the pool guy, who we have met before, came to clean the pool when it started to get a bit cloudy. We made a quick call to the agent as we were concerned he wasn't due to come for a number of days. He arrived within 20 minutes and got straight to it. The water was crystal clear for the remainder of the stay.
Intermarche is around the corner and the town centre is within walking distance.
I will make mention of things that might need improvement, not that they detracted much from our stay but just because I think with these changes, there really would be nothing negative to say at all.
The air conditioning in a couple of the bedrooms could perhaps do with a service. They weren't getting very cold. Also the shower in the main bedroom en-suite was out of order for the duration of our stay. We all used the other bathroom to shower. Not exactly a deal breaker, but worth mentioning. The pool also isn't particularly deep. A benefit to some perhaps but we were extremely careful with the jumps and dives. There are signs stating 'no diving' due to the depth. We were mindful of this but didn't let it stop our fun.
Once again, a lovely, quiet, peaceful place to call home for a couple of weeks. Would 100% recommend and would certainly stay again.
